PITTSBURGH – In recognition of their exceptional community service efforts, United States Steel Corporation (NYSE: X) (“U. S. Steel”) announced its Volunteer of the Year and 14 Service Champions as part of the company’s United by Service initiative. These dedicated employees have demonstrated a profound commitment to making a positive impact in their communities.

Volunteer of the Year and Service Champions

The Volunteer of the Year, chosen for their outstanding dedication and impact, will receive a $15,000 donation on their behalf to the charitable organization of their choice. Similarly, each of the 14 Service Champions will receive a $5,000 donation from U. S. Steel for their chosen charity. Together, U. S. Steel will donate a total of $85,000 to various charitable organizations.
